| Year | Award | Work | Category | Organization | Result |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980 | All Yomimono Mystery Novel Newcomer Award | Assassin Dies in Granada | — | All Yomimono | 受賞 |
| 1986 | Japan Adventure Fiction Association Grand Prize | The Red Star of Cadiz | — | Japan Adventure Fiction Association | 受賞 |
| 1987 | Naoki Prize | The Red Star of Cadiz | — | Naoki Prize Selection Committee | 受賞 |
| 1987 | Mystery Writers of Japan Award | The Red Star of Cadiz | — | Mystery Writers of Japan | 受賞 |
| 2014 | Japan Mystery Literature Grand Prize | — | — | Japan Mystery Literature Grand Prize Committee | 受賞 |
| 2015 | Eiji Yoshikawa Literature Prize | Heizo Hunting | — | Eiji Yoshikawa Literature Prize Committee | 受賞 |
| 2020 | Mainichi Art Award | — | — | Mainichi Newspapers | 受賞 |

Go Osaka is a renowned Japanese mystery and adventure novelist who has received numerous literary awards. He is especially known for works set in Spain and is recognized across genres from contemporary to historical fiction.
